What to Do When You Can’t Pay Your Westfield Gas & Electric Bill

The Westfield Gas & Electric company services customers in the Westfield, Massachusetts area. The electric company provides both gas and electric to customers and thus bills could include charges for both services. There is very little information on bill payments supplied by the official website, but customers are supplied with rates and online account management.

How to Pay the Bill

Customers with a bill due in the near future should contact the customer service department at 572-0100 between the hours of 8:30 AM and 5:00 PM Monday to Friday. If there is an emergency, customers can contact the department after hours at 572-0000.

Pay online: Customers with a residential or commercial gas or electric account can pay your Westfield Gas & Electric bill online at http://www.wgeld.org/index.cfm?fa=General.page&groupUUID=AccountManagement&mid=142. You’ll need to register your account with the company before gaining access to online account management.

Pay by phone: You may be able to pay your bill by phone at 572-0100 during normal business hours. There is no mention of phone payments being accepted, but the service may be available.

Pay by mail: Customers can use the payment envelope included with their bill or send payment by mail to:

Westfield Gas & Electric
PO Box 9189
Chelsea, MA 02150-9189

Pay in person: In person payment centers are located at 100 Elm Street during normal business hours. There is also a drop box located outside the building for after-hours payments.

Pay directly: Contact the customer service department to sign up for direct payments. Your billed amount due is pulled from your checking or savings account on the due date each month.

I Can’t Make a Payment

There are several programs available to Westfield Gas & Electric customers facing temporary financial trouble paying their utility bills.

  • Valley Opportunity Council: Contact the council at 552-1548 to see if you qualify for the fuel assistance program.
  • LIHEAP Massachusetts: A federal program for low-income customers.
  • Salvation Army Good Neighbor Energy Fund: Contact the fund administrator at 568-1256.
  • Westfield Warm Fund: Available to customers who qualify for LIHEAP or the Good Neighbor Energy Program. Contact 572-0100 for more information.
